You can also try going to “Steam\steamapps\common\ProjectZomboid” and run the game using the “ProjectZomboid32.bat” file
Lastly, if none of those help, I recommend checking out this link on how to fix OpenGL issues on Intel HD 4000 graphics cards and earlier: https://gist.github.com/rb-dahlb/26f316c5b6089807a139fc44ee69f0d1
Now if that does not fix your issue either, I can only recommend switching to the older "Legacy" game versions by going to your Steam Library > Right click Project Zomboid > Properties > Betas > Select the Legacy 40 or older versions.
